The rising cost of living is putting pressure on your team – and it doesn’t stop when they get to work. Money stress can lead to fatigue, distraction, burnout, presenteeism and absenteeism. It affects mental and physical health, and, over time, it can take a toll on productivity and morale. That’s why a strong employee wellbeing program and financial guidance matters. It supports your people – and your business.

Build a wellbeing culture

You can help wellbeing thrive at work by offering flexibility and encouraging open conversations.

  • Flexible work
    If your business can offer flexible work – such as remote days, compressed hours or flexible start times – you’re helping your team reduce commuting, childcare and everyday costs. Flexibility also supports wellbeing and job satisfaction.
  • Culture of care
    Normalising chats about mental health and money builds trust. When people feel safe and supported, they’re more engaged and productive.
